DX Tracking UK
DX tracking UK is the service offered by DX, a leading UK-based courier and logistics company, that allows customers to monitor their parcels and shipments across the United Kingdom in real time. By entering a unique tracking number, senders and recipients can check delivery status, see estimated arrival times, and locate parcels during transit. DX tracking UK ensures transparency, efficiency, and peace of mind for both personal and business deliveries.

How to Use DX Tracking UK
- Obtain your tracking number: Provided when your parcel is shipped or in your confirmation email.
- Visit the DX tracking page: Enter the number to view your parcel’s status.
- Check estimated delivery: See when your parcel is expected to arrive at your UK address.
- Monitor progress: Track your parcel in real time throughout its journey.
- Contact DX if needed: For rescheduling or delivery queries, customer service can assist.
